Beschreibung:

The Property of a European CollectorA hoshi-bachi [helmet with standing rivets]The helmet signed Soshu ju Ietsugu saku (made by Ietsugu, a resident of Soshu Province)The mempo signed Myochin MunemotoEdo period, 18th century the sixty-two plate iron bowl with standing rivets, terminating in a five-stage copper and copper-gilt tehen kanamono floret, details chased and engraved, stenciled leather mabisashi [peak], the fukigaeshi [turnbacks] similarly decorated and applied with copper-gilt maru ni mitsu tsuta mon [encircled triple ivy crests], five-tiered black lacquer shikoro [neck guard] with sugake odoshi [spaced lacing] in blue braid, the gilt metal maedate [forecrest] in the form of a tanzaku [poem paper strip] pierced with yotsu waribishi mon [quadruple diamond crests] and kanbun inscription, the russet iron ressei mempo [face mask with fierce expression] forged with deep wrinkles, flared nostrils and open mouth, detachable nose plate, red lacquer interior, three-tiered yodaregake [throat protector] with sugake odoshi [spaced lacing] in matching braid, this lot is sold with a wood helmet stand as illustrated The bowl to peak: 25 cm., 9⅞ in.The shikoro to peak: 38 cm., 15 in. The mempo: 16 cm., 6¼ in.
